The Holland Area Arts Council and The Downtown Development Authority (DDA) are pleased to announce that the banners for the community art project, ReMastered, will once again be displayed for all to enjoy.
ReMastered are brightly colored hand-painted canvas banners displayed on light poles in downtown Holland from June-September 2009. ReMastered banners have adorned downtown’s streets since 2005. ReMastered’s theme relies on artists selecting a recognizable master work of art and altering (re-mastering) that work or a portion of the work to give it a Holland flavor or personal touch. These pieces are amusing and clever and an exciting way for individuals to become familiar with art history.
